The fishing spot a very long point of land in the middle of Massey Bay. 9% Moon while a night to capture The Milky way bow It was also a teaching night. I was asked can you teach me how to use my camera. With a request like that how could I not, Yes they came along for the view and learning. First time for both of them but one camera I could not get speed down past 1/2 sec to 20 sec so only could watch on. PIP shows the students camera as we move out of the strong wind Behind some bushes. Nikon D90, my lens, my tripod, 30 seconds set up and L bracket to get the same view. Yes it is that easy..... Interesting to note these are the same dolphins as the 2006 shot in the PIP as they have been coming for the last 20 years. One of our group hand feed one. The origin of Monkey Mia's name is not really known. Some derive it from the schooner Monkey which supposedly anchored in Shark Bay in 1834 and the Aboriginal word mia for “house” or “home”, hence “Home of the Monkey”. ...
